You are not being provided any type of property legal rights. There is a 3 year redemption duration for most buildings cost the tax lien sale and during that time, the building still belongs to the analyzed owner. Very few home tax obligation liens really go to action. Tax liens not sold at the sale are held by the county and are generally available for buy from the treasurer's workplace.

The rates of interest on taxes bought at the tax obligation lien sale is nine percent factors above the discount rate paid to the Reserve bank on September 1st. The rate on your certification will certainly stay the same for as long as you hold that certification. The rate of return for certifications marketed in 2024 will certainly be fourteen percent.

The certificates will be kept in the treasurer's office for safekeeping unless otherwise advised. If the taxes for following years become overdue, you will certainly be notified around July and given the possibility to endorse the taxes to the certificates that you hold. You will certainly receive the exact same rates of interest on succeeding tax obligations as on the original certificate.

You will not be reimbursed any premiums. If the certificate is in your property you will certainly be alerted to return it to our workplace. Upon invoice of the certification, you will receive a redemption check. The redemption duration is three years from the date of the initial tax obligation sale. You will certainly obtain a 1099 form revealing the amount of redemption passion paid to you, and a copy will additionally be sent to the IRS.

Lien troubled residential or commercial property by regulation to safeguard repayment of tax obligations Pima Area, Arizona delinquent home tax obligation checklist for auction by the Region Treasurer A tax obligation lien is a lien which is enforced upon a home by regulation in order to safeguard the payment of tax obligations. A tax lien may be imposed for the objective of accumulating overdue tax obligations which are owed on real residential or commercial property or individual residential or commercial property, or it may be enforced as an outcome of a failing to pay revenue tax obligations or it might be enforced as a result of a failing to pay various other taxes.

Internal Revenue Code area 6321 supplies: Sec. 6321. LIEN FOR TAX OBLIGATIONS. If any type of person accountable to pay any tax neglects or refuses to pay the same after demand, the amount (consisting of any rate of interest, extra amount, enhancement to tax, or assessable fine, together with any expenses that may build up on top of that thereto) shall be a lien for the United States upon all property and civil liberties to home, whether actual or individual, coming from such individual.

Division of the Treasury). Usually, the "person reliant pay any type of tax" explained in area 6321 needs to pay the tax within 10 days of the written notice and demand. If the taxpayer fails to pay the tax obligation within the ten-day period, the tax lien emerges immediately (i.e., by procedure of regulation), and works retroactively to (i.e., develops at) the day of the evaluation, despite the fact that the ten-day duration necessarily runs out after the assessment day.

A federal tax lien arising by law as explained above is valid versus the taxpayer without any type of further action by the federal government. The general guideline is that where 2 or even more financial institutions have contending liens against the same building, the financial institution whose lien was perfected at the earlier time takes concern over the creditor whose lien was improved at a later time (there are exemptions to this policy).
